LTXB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2014 in Review

132 of the 3,446 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in LegacyTexas Financial Group Inc (LTXB) for Q3 2014, worth a combined $799M — down 11% from $901M a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 12 funds closed out of LTXB and 10 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 46 trimmed existing stakes and 51 added.

The largest buyer was Chartwell Investment Partners, adding an estimated $5.03M. The largest seller was State Street, cutting an estimated $9.12M.
